Protein crystallography data

The structure of Factor Xa in Complex with A Pyrrolidine-3,4-Dicarboxylic Acid Inhibitor, PDB code: 2xbv was solved by D.W.Banner, J.Benz, D.Schlatter, L.Anselm, W.Haap,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 19.52 / 1.66
Space group P 43 21 2
Cell size a, b, c (Å), α, β, γ (°) 105.940, 105.940, 50.180, 90.00, 90.00, 90.00
R / Rfree (%) 19.2 / 22.44

Reference:

L.Anselm, D.W.Banner, J.Benz, K.Groebke Zbinden, J.Himber, H.Hilpert, W.Huber, B.Kuhn, J.L.Mary, M.B.Otteneder, N.Panday, F.Ricklin, M.Stahl, S.Thomi, W.Haap. Discovery of A Factor Xa Inhibitor (3R,4R)-1-(2,2-Difluoro-Ethyl)-Pyrrolidine-3,4-Dicarboxylic Acid 3-[(5-Chloro-Pyridin-2-Yl)-Amide] 4-{[2-Fluoro-4-(2-Oxo-2H-Pyridin-1-Yl)-Phenyl]-Amide} As A Clinical Candidate. Bioorg.Med.Chem. V. 20 5313 2010.
ISSN: ISSN 0968-0896
PubMed: 20650636
DOI: 10.1016/J.BMCL.2010.06.126
